Hiroshi Takemura (竹村 拓, Takemura Hiroshi, born on October 24, 1953 in Tokyo, Japan) is a Japanese voice actor. He is an alumnus of the theatrical troupe Gekidan Baraza, which was directed by Nachi Nozawa. His hobbies include billiards, skiing, fishing and tennis.[1] Takemura is employed by a talent management firm.
